imaging
/ɪˈmædʒɪŋ/
noun
- The process or technique of creating visual representations of objects or structures, especially in medicine or science.
- Satellite imaging is used to monitor weather patterns.
- The lab specializes in digital imaging for archaeological discoveries.
- Mag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) helps doctors see inside the body.

adjective
- Relating to or used for creating images, especially in technology or medicine.
- They used advanced imaging techniques to study the brain.
- The hospital bought a new imaging machine for cancer detection.
- Imaging software can enhance old photographs.
